WebMay 25, 2024 · The main symptom of optic neuritis is a sudden onset of blurry or dark vision and 90% of the time it happens in one eye. You may also feel pain in your eyes, or have a headache and nausea. These symptoms usually present within about 3 days. This may be alarming, but don't panic. Visit your doctor right away for a medical assessment.
